IMPROVING MY GAME How to become better?

Hi. 16M been playing basketball for last 6 months as a hobby. I've been looking to improve my shooting. Every time i try and use a good shooting form or watch a shooting form video, my hands feel so awkward and after releasing it I always airball. With my current shooting form I don't have good range or aim. If I shoot a 3 pointer it may make but likely just hit front rim, and I defo cant shoot anything behind the 3 line. I don't get backspin as well. I think the only thing I'm alright with is free throws, but then again no backspin and still with my crappy form.

I feel these issues may be cus I am lightweight and short, but how do people improve shooting range, form, hand placement and everything about it overall.

Form shooting is what you need to start with. This gets your shooting hand, and body in the correct motion to shoot and is correctable, because of your elbow sticks out, you can’t control the ball.

Then as you get better at that, add the non shooting hand and repeat the same process. You need to train the body, and your mind how to shoot correctly. This is something you can always go back to when you’re shot isn’t working. I’ve played all my life, did this when I was 34, teaching my own son and I became a much better shooter

From there, you want to challenge yourself to hit 2-3 perfect shots before taking a step back. Keep repeating the process. When you get to foul line distance, you need to train both the free throw and the jump shot. Keep working on your shot at this distance.

Don’t focus on the 3 point shot until you’ve taught yourself how to shoot correctly. Chucking up 3’s will never make you a good shooter if you have no technique
